.product-color-swatch.rounded-swatch{border-radius:100px}.color-swatches label span{border:1px solid var(--primary);position:relative}.color-swatches label span.bg-color-swatch{border:1px solid var(--black)}.product-color-swatch.rectangled-swatch,.product-color-swatch.squared-swatch{border-radius:0}.border-swatch{border:1px solid #363636;align-items:center;justify-content:center}.variation-options>div:has(span.product-color-swatch.rounded-swatch){border-radius:100px}.product-gallery-grid-view>div img{width:87%;height:80%;object-fit:cover}.product-gallery-grid-view>div video{height:80%;width:87%;margin:auto;display:block;object-fit:cover}.product-gallery-grid-view>div{width:46%;display:flex;align-items:center;justify-content:center;background:#e8e8e8;height:200px}.product-gallery-grid-view{display:flex;flex-wrap:wrap;gap:15px;justify-content:center}div#shopify-section-product-section{position:sticky;top:0}.modal-slider,.modal-slide,.slider-track{user-select:none;-webkit-user-drag: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none}.modal-slider{overflow:hidden;position:relative;width:100%;height:100%}.slider-track{display:flex;transition:transform .4s ease-in-out;will-change:transform;cursor:pointer;height:100%}.modal-slide{min-width:100%;object-fit:contain;height:100%}.zmodal.modal{display:none;position:fixed;z-index:1000;padding:50px 0;left:0;top:0;width:100%;height:100%;overflow:auto;background-color:#000;background-color:#000000e6;align-items:center}.zmodal .modal-content{margin:auto;display:flex;width:90%;max-width:unset;position:relative;background:#fff;border-radius:15px;overflow:hidden;height:90%;align-items:center;justify-content:center;padding:10px}.zmodal .modal-content .myslides{width:70%}.zmodal .modal-slide{width:80%;margin:auto;height:100%;object-fit:contain}.zmodal .close{position:fixed;top:30px;right:35px;color:#f1f1f1;font-size:35px;font-weight:700;transition:.3s}.zmodal .modal-content:hover .close,.zmodal .modal-content:focus .close{color:#bbb;text-decoration:none;cursor:pointer}.zmodal .prev,.zmodal .next{cursor:pointer;position:absolute;top:50%;width:60px;padding:16px;margin-top:-50px;color:#000;font-weight:700;font-size:20px;transition:.6s ease;user-select:none;-webkit-user-select:none;background:#e8e8e8;text-decoration:none;height:60px;display:none;align-items:center;justify-content:center;border-radius:60px}.zmodal .next{right:10%}.zmodal .prev{left:10%}.zmodal .prev:hover,.zmodal .next:hover{background-color:#000c;color:#fff}.product-media-gallery:has(.swiper-wrapper .swiper-slide:nth-child(2)) .zmodal .prev,.product-media-gallery:has(.swiper-wrapper .swiper-slide:nth-child(2)) .zmodal .next{display:flex}.variation-options>div.color-swatches:has(input.selected)>span.swatch-name-text{display:block!important}.product-option fieldset{position:relative}span.swatch-name-text{position:absolute;top:1px;left:51px;height:unset!important;width:unset!important;font-size:18px;line-height:23.76px;text-align:left;margin-bottom:12px;font-weight:500;color:gray}.icon-with-text ul{padding:0;margin:10px 0;display:flex;flex-direction:column;gap:10px}.icon-with-text li{color:var(--black);text-decoration:none;display:flex;align-items:center;gap:5px;max-width:max-content;list-style:none}.icon-with-text img{object-fit:contain}.icon-with-text.horizontal ul{flex-direction:row;justify-content:space-between}.icon-with-text.horizontal li{width:33%;max-width:unset;flex-direction:column}@media(max-width:1200px){.zmodal .prev,.zmodal .next{height:50px;width:50px}}@media(max-width:991px){.zmodal .next{right:2%}.zmodal .prev{left:2%}}@media(max-width:667px){.zmodal .next{right:2%}.zmodal .prev{left:2%}.zmodal .prev,.zmodal .next{height:40px;width:40px;top:54%}.zmodal .close{top:15px;right:15px;color:#bbb;font-size:30px}.product-gallery-grid-view>div img,.product-gallery-grid-view>div video{width:80%;height:80%}}
/*# sourceMappingURL=/cdn/shop/t/48/assets/product-style.css.map */
